Zinc-finger proteins contain DNA-binding domains and have a wide variety of functions, most of which encompass some form of transcriptional activation or repression. The majority of zinc-finger proteins contain a Krüppel-type DNA binding domain and a KRAB domain, which is thought to interact with KAP1, thereby recruiting histone modifying proteins. ZNF266 is a 549 amino acid nuclear protein belonging to the Krüppel C2H2-type zinc finger protein family. ZNF266 has one KRAB domain and fourteen C2H2 zinc fingers. Due to the presence of these domains, ZNF266 is thought to be involved in transcriptional regulation. Repression of ZNF266 results in the blocking of erythroid differentiation and partial blocking of megakaryocytic differentiation, possibly indicating a role in the differentiation of erythroids and megakaryocytes.
